Output 540561d4d5ca8d26da3c4c4e8a945378d57717fa49bf98be4e7866ea49934a69:1

value
20905248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03436e86656eb456555440a8e139a8f2f0d9d143 OP_EQUAL
address
31zGjMkRxrCHvKq4edcbkosfn8dD5pXaud
transaction
540561d4d5ca8d26da3c4c4e8a945378d57717fa49bf98be4e7866ea49934a69
confirmations
272592
spent
true